<p><P>PROBLEM TO BE SOLVED: To provide a secondary battery having a structure capable of keeping the cracked gas of an electrolyte from being released out of a battery case and flowing back into a vehicle interior, without having to additionally provide piping for discharging the cracked gas, and also having an effective cooling structure for a large battery of high energy density. <P>SOLUTION: The secondary battery includes a positive electrode, a negative electrode, a battery element electrically connected between the positive electrode and the negative electrode and having a nonaqueous electrolyte, a battery case for housing the battery element, and a hollow core passing through the battery case and allowing cooling air to circulate through. Space created by the hollow core is independent of space within the battery case. The space created by the hollow core leads to the outside. The hollow core has a safety valve which communicates the space created by the hollow core with the space within the battery case when the space within the battery case reaches a predetermined pressure. <P>COPYRIGHT: (C)2011,JPO&INPIT</p> |
